linux - Linux中文件命令的详细介绍

标签 linux file

我正在寻找一个命令来检查我的文件中是否有任何二进制字符。 在浏览不同的博客时,我知道 .. file 命令将为您提供正确的详细信息。

因此对我的文件触发了以下命令并获得了以下详细信息:

file filename*

filename1: data
filename2: ASCII English text, with very long lines
filename3: empty
filename4: ASCII text, with very long lines
filename5: ASCII text

如果有人能向我解释这些细节,那就太好了。

提前致谢..!!

最佳答案

带有数据的文件类型是二进制文件:

filename1: data

空类型表示文件为空:

filename3: empty

很长行类型的 ASCII 文本表示文件类型为 ASCII,并且长度超过 300 个字符。

您可以通过以下链接查看手册和示例:
http://www.computerhope.com/unix/ufile.htm

关于linux - Linux中文件命令的详细介绍,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28279064/

相关文章:

linux - 如何以 root 身份在 bash 中运行命令?

iphone - 在我的应用程序中打开文件

python - 使用 argparse,如何将用户输入放入列表中?

c - 从C语言的二进制文件中读取数据

支持通配符的 Python Windows 文件复制

linux - Qemu 虚拟机崩溃并显示消息 'Terminating on signal 1'

c - 我如何跟踪内存分配?

从 Windows 迁移到 Linux 后,Android Studio 项目中突然缺少 AndroidManifest.xml 文件?

java - 动态格式化字段java

c - 如何在 C 语言中删除文件末尾不需要的字符?